Older generation GPUs are sold at the same price as they were when they launched (more or less). So it's usually not a good idea to buy older generations. TitanX tho is almost as good as 1080 and 980ti. But you're better off buying a Titan XP which is newer and the same price. Tho the 1080ti is better for gaming.
 
Pascal is nvidia latest generation. When nvidia launch pascal based gpu those gpu were even faster than titan x maxwell that coming out a year earlier. Per nvidia marketing even gtx1070 is faster than titan x maxwell.

One thing about the titan series though: nvidia will never drop it's price even if they are coming out with much faster gpu in the future. The titan series originally sold for it's compute performance. Though there is nothing really special with titan x maxwell compute wise. The only advantage it has was the massive amount of VRAM
